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

  1. If I am a first-time user with the online application system, how long should I set aside to complete the application process?

    We recommend that you set aside at least 30 minutes of uninterrupted time, while being connected to the Internet. If you have an electronic copy of your resume, work history, references and cover letter ready before you start the process, you will probably finish faster.

    You will need to a) complete an application, b) submit your resume and cover letter c) answer a few questions about the position. If you are unable to complete these all of this in one session, you will loose the information you entered. To avoid starting the process all over again, you can complete basic information in each section and click the save/update button. Later, you can log on and fill in the details. Please note that the hiring manager will be able to view the incomplete application, so your information should be updated in a timely manner.

  2. If I applied for positions before, can I update my application and resume?

    Yes. Log into the system, edit your application and/or resume and remember to save/update the changes. Hiring managers will view the document with the most recent changes.

  3. Do I have to complete a new application and resume for each position I apply for?

    No. Our recruiting system will let you create one application and resume, which you can submit to multiple positions. Please make sure that you meet the minimum requirements for each position you are applying for.

  4. How often are new positions updated?

    Daily. New positions are posted as soon as opportunities become available and closed positions are removed as soon as a candidate has been identified.

  5. Are résumé's accepted by email/mail/fax?

    No. We only consider resumes received by our electronic applicant tracking system, available on our website.

  6. Can I include relevant part-time jobs, volunteer work and internship experience?

    Certainly. Please remember to describe your duties, start and end dates and frequency. E.g. ABC food pantry. January 2000 – January 2002. Once a week. Served patrons, stocked groceries, administrative work etc.

  7. Who should I list as references?

    We strongly encourage you to list professional references i.e. supervisors, co-workers or any individual who knows you in a professional/work related capacity and can comment on your work.
